psychoak - More on my experience with the Dom: I find that the best strategy depends on human vs. bot enemy. If your enemy is a bot, just build a couple of trade stations (battle stations) in the direction closest to where the enemy will warp in, and don't build a single turret. The enemy will send in lone bombers that wander up and start bombing, all while being blown to smithereens by the trade stations. In fact, building weapons structures is worse becaus

Well the answer to that is in your map selection. You can't go into a 1 vs. 1 map that's so tiny that you're butting up against the borg in the first few minutes of the game - they will eviscerate you. You need to pick a map large enough that you can get out into the galaxy and build up your resources before you are regularly clashing with them. As Jim notes, you need to have a few cap ships in your fleet if you're going to stand the slightest chance against them.
